How do you take off a bike chain without the tool?
If your chain has a master link, remove the link by twisting it off with a pair of needle nose pliers. Press the nubs through to the other side to fully remove the link. You may need to use a hammer or wrench to tap the link so that it pops out allowing the chain to separate.

Can you remove a link from a chainsaw chain?
Yes, chainsaw chains can be shortened. If the chain has a master link, simply remove it and the necessary amount of other links to make the chain the correct length. If the chain does not have a master link, you’ll need a special rivet tool to shorten the chain.
